The best glass tiles for a kitchen backsplash are high-quality glass mosaics, subway-format glass tiles, and larger-format fused or coated glass tiles that are specifically approved by the manufacturer for wall and backsplash applications. Glass works especially well in kitchens because its smooth surface is easy to wipe and its reflective or translucent character can distribute light across a wall more effectively than many opaque materials.
Selection, however, should not be based on appearance alone. Glass tile has its own manufacturing and installation requirements. ANSI A137.2 addresses glass-tile characteristics including manufacturing types, dimensions, mounting, translucence, strength, and resistance to thermal shock. ASTM C373 also provides standardized methods for measuring water absorption and related physical properties of glass and ceramic tile.
For a backsplash rather than a floor, priorities should therefore be surface cleanability, thermal suitability, manufacturer-approved installation materials, edge quality, backing, translucency, grout configuration, and compatibility with kitchen lighting.
Glass tile is manufactured decorative surfacing made primarily from glass and produced in formats that can include mosaics, miniature mosaics, fused tiles, cast tiles, and coated products. ANSI A137.2 establishes terminology and physical-property criteria specifically for glass tile, distinguishing it from ceramic and porcelain products.
In a kitchen, glass tile is normally used as a vertical finish between countertops and upper cabinets, around preparation areas, behind sinks, or on feature walls. Smaller mosaics are frequently supplied on sheets, while subway and rectangular formats may be installed individually.
One reason glass remains popular is optical rather than merely stylistic. Translucent or reflective surfaces interact with daylight and under-cabinet lighting, producing depth that opaque ceramic, stone, and porcelain generally cannot reproduce in exactly the same way.
That effect changes substantially with finish and grout. Glossy clear glass produces sharper reflections, frosted glass diffuses them, and iridescent coatings may change visually as the viewing angle changes. The face of ordinary glass tile is nonporous and does not absorb cooking oil, tomato sauce, coffee, or water the way an unfinished porous stone can. Most routine kitchen residue can therefore be removed with warm water, mild detergent, and a soft cloth.
This does not mean the entire installation is stain-proof. Cementitious grout joints can still discolor, so grout choice often has more influence on long-term staining than the glass itself.
Glass itself has extremely low moisture sensitivity, making it particularly appropriate behind sinks and preparation areas. ASTM C373 specifically includes test procedures for determining water absorption and related properties in glass tiles.
Glass can transmit, reflect, or diffuse light depending on its composition and finish. That makes pale glass especially useful in kitchens where natural light is limited or where under-cabinet LEDs are part of the lighting strategy.
The benefit is most noticeable when the installation substrate and adhesive are uniform. Because some tiles are translucent, adhesive ridges, substrate discoloration, or uneven coverage may remain visible through the finished surface.
Manufacturers produce glass in rectangular subway formats, small mosaics, squares, elongated bars, penny shapes, geometric mosaics, mixed glossy/frosted sheets, and other decorative forms.
This flexibility allows designers to use the same basic material in minimalist, coastal, contemporary, transitional, Art Deco-inspired, or highly decorative kitchens.
Unlike many natural stones, the glass surface itself does not require penetrating stone sealer. Natural Stone Institute guidance notes that impregnating sealers may be appropriate for various porous stones and that acidic cleaning products can damage calcareous stones such as marble.
Glass avoids that stone-specific maintenance issue, although grout may still require protection depending on its type.

Glass subway tile is one of the safest choices when the goal is a clean backsplash with relatively few grout joints.
Rectangular formats work especially well in contemporary and transitional kitchens. A classic horizontal running bond feels familiar, while vertically stacked, offset vertical, or herringbone layouts can make the same tile appear more architectural.
Choose translucent versions carefully because installation materials can affect their final color.
Glass mosaics are particularly effective for curved details, niches, short splash zones, or kitchens where the backsplash is intended to become a focal point.
Small pieces also allow manufacturers to combine glossy, frosted, iridescent, and textured surfaces within one sheet.
The trade-off is grout. More pieces mean more joints, so a one-square-foot mosaic sheet generally requires more grout maintenance than a backsplash made from larger rectangular tiles.

Frosted glass is one of the best choices when designers want the material properties of glass without intense reflections.
Its diffused surface can reduce glare from under-cabinet lighting and fingerprints may be visually less obvious than on highly polished transparent glass.
It works particularly well with light oak, walnut, matte cabinetry, brushed metal, and restrained contemporary interiors.
Glossy glass gives kitchens the strongest light-reflective effect.
Back-painted or colored glass also provides greater color depth because the pigment is visually separated from the outer reflective surface.
These tiles work well in modern kitchens but require excellent substrate preparation. Uneven walls become more obvious when reflected light travels across a glossy installation.
Recycled glass can provide visual variation, particularly when manufacturing produces slight differences in tone or texture.
Do not assume that recycled content automatically determines performance. Check the manufacturer's installation, wall-use, thermal, and cleaning guidance just as you would for conventional glass.

Glass requires more caution directly behind high-output cooking equipment.
A backsplash behind a normal residential range may be appropriate when the specific tile and installation system are approved for that location, but glass should not simply be assumed to tolerate every heat condition. ANSI A137.2 includes thermal-shock considerations, and manufacturer instructions remain essential.
Do not use ordinary decorative glass tile as flooring unless it is specifically rated for floor traffic. PEI abrasion ratings and DCOF slip measurements that matter for floors are not the primary selection criteria for a normal vertical backsplash.
Glass is also a poor choice over an unstable, cracked, highly uneven, or inadequately prepared substrate. The visual transparency of many products makes installation defects unusually visible.
Use larger rectangular glass tiles in white, smoke, pale gray, muted green, or desaturated blue.
Stacked layouts and matching grout reduce visual noise, allowing cabinetry and countertops to remain dominant.
Use deep emerald, navy, bronze, charcoal, or iridescent glass against simpler cabinetry and stone countertops.
The strongest designs normally limit the number of competing materials. If the countertop already has dramatic veining, a quieter glass field tile is usually more balanced than another complex pattern.
Sea-glass blue, pale turquoise, white, or soft green mosaics work naturally with light woods and white cabinetry.
Frosted and translucent finishes reinforce the lighter atmosphere without requiring highly saturated color.
A simple glass subway tile can bridge classic Shaker cabinetry and contemporary appliances.
This is often more adaptable than highly patterned mosaics because the proportion is traditional while the surface finish remains modern.
Fan, picket, elongated hexagon, arabesque, geometric, and mixed metallic-glass mosaics can turn a backsplash into an accent feature.
Use these formats selectively. Strong geometry is usually most successful when adjacent countertops and cabinetry are comparatively restrained.

Before ordering, verify:
Application rating: Confirm that the exact product is approved for kitchen wall or backsplash use.
Glass standard documentation: Look for manufacturer technical information addressing applicable ANSI A137.2 requirements where relevant.
Thickness: Glass mosaics commonly appear in approximately 4–10 mm ranges, although products vary. Solidshape examples include 6 mm and 8 mm glass mosaics, demonstrating why thickness should be checked rather than assumed.
Transparency: Determine whether the tile is opaque, translucent, clear, back-painted, mirrored, or coated.
Adhesive compatibility: Follow both tile and setting-material manufacturers' instructions. ANSI documentation specifically warns that not every ANSI A118.4 latex-modified thin-set is automatically suitable for glass tile.
Mortar color: White mortar is commonly specified for translucent glass. For example, CUSTOM's dedicated glass-tile mortar is formulated as a bright white background for clear, translucent, and iridescent glass and exceeds ANSI A118.15TE and A118.11.
Substrate flatness: Reflections and transparency make imperfections more visible.
Grout: Consider stain resistance, joint width, color, and maintenance rather than choosing grout only for contrast.
Lighting: Test the actual tile sample under daylight and nighttime task lighting.
Budget: Include professional cuts, outlet detailing, edge trim, substrate preparation, and waste—not only material price.

*U.S. installed-cost estimates vary by labor market, product, wall condition, cuts, pattern, and project size. Current Angi data places most backsplash installations around $15–$40 per square foot overall and lists glass at $18–$42, ceramic at $12–$32, porcelain at $14–$28, marble at $30–$150, and stainless steel at $25–$75 per square foot installed. Quartz backsplash estimates are approximately $80–$100 per square foot installed.
Porcelain's technical advantage is measurable: TCNA defines true porcelain as tile with water absorption of 0.5% or less under ASTM C373 testing.
That makes porcelain the stronger choice when maximum ruggedness and low cost matter more than the optical depth of glass. Glass is the stronger choice when light interaction, color depth, and a highly decorative wall finish are priorities.
A correctly specified and installed glass backsplash can remain functional for decades because it experiences little abrasion compared with flooring.

There is no universal replacement interval for a glass backsplash. Service life is usually determined by installation quality, grout condition, accidental impact, movement in the substrate, or aesthetic renovation rather than wear of the glass face itself.
Choosing only from a digital image. Glass changes substantially with lighting, surrounding colors, adhesive, and grout.
Using the wrong mortar. A gray or incompatible adhesive may show through translucent material or create bonding problems.
Leaving visible trowel ridges. Transparent tiles can reveal inconsistent mortar coverage.
Ignoring wall condition. Glossy glass exaggerates uneven substrates.
Using too much pattern. Complex countertops combined with complex mosaics often compete visually.
Assuming all glass is heat-safe. Verify the exact manufacturer's application guidance behind cooking equipment.
Using abrasive cleaners. They can scratch or dull sensitive surfaces and decorative coatings.
Hiring an installer without glass-tile experience for complicated work. Glass is less forgiving during cutting and edge finishing than many ceramic wall tiles. Industry guidance stresses the importance of using the tile manufacturer's recommended materials and installation method.
For many kitchens, yes—provided the project values appearance, light reflection, easy surface cleaning, and design flexibility enough to justify the higher material and installation cost.
Glass is not automatically the best-performing backsplash material in every category. Porcelain is usually more economical and extremely durable. Ceramic gives buyers more budget options. Marble provides natural variation that manufactured glass cannot reproduce, while stainless steel may be more appropriate in heavily used commercial-style cooking zones.
Glass becomes particularly compelling when the backsplash is visually important. It can make under-cabinet lighting part of the architecture, introduce saturated color without using a porous material, and create depth on a wall that would otherwise be flat.
The cost premium therefore makes the most sense when those qualities are intentional—not simply because glass is perceived as more luxurious.
Yes. Glass is particularly well suited to vertical kitchen surfaces because its face is moisture-resistant and easy to wipe. Confirm that the specific product is approved for backsplash use.
Glass subway tile is a strong all-around option for easy cleaning and fewer grout lines. Glass mosaics are better when pattern and decorative detail are priorities.
The glass itself normally does not require penetrating sealer. Cement-based grout may have different requirements, so follow the grout manufacturer's instructions.
Some products can, but approval depends on the exact tile, cooking appliance, clearances, substrate, adhesive system, and manufacturer instructions. Do not assume all decorative glass has identical thermal performance.
Properly manufactured and installed backsplash glass is durable under normal wall use, but hard impact, substrate movement, poor cutting, or thermal stress can damage it.
White glass-rated mortar is commonly recommended for clear and translucent products because dark setting materials can alter their appearance. Always use the system approved by the tile and mortar manufacturers.
It can be. Accurate cutting, complete mortar coverage, substrate preparation, and controlling visible adhesive are particularly important. Complex glass installations are often better handled by an experienced tile professional.
Neither is universally better. Porcelain offers excellent durability, with true porcelain defined at 0.5% or less water absorption. Glass provides optical depth and light reflection that porcelain cannot exactly duplicate.
High-gloss dark glass can reveal fingerprints, water spots, and cooking film more readily than matte or frosted finishes. The residue is generally easy to wipe away.
Matching grout creates a quieter, more continuous surface, while contrasting grout emphasizes individual pieces and patterns. Test both with the actual tile because translucent glass may visually interact with grout more strongly than opaque tile.
The best glass tile for a kitchen backsplash is not simply the brightest or most decorative option. It is a wall-rated product whose finish, translucency, thickness, thermal suitability, grout, adhesive system, lighting behavior, and maintenance requirements match the actual kitchen.
For most homeowners, glass subway tile offers the easiest balance of style and maintenance. Glass mosaics are preferable when the backsplash is intended as a decorative feature, while frosted glass provides a softer alternative for interiors where highly reflective surfaces would create excessive glare.
Specify the product technically first, evaluate samples under real kitchen lighting second, and choose pattern and color last. That sequence produces a backsplash that performs as convincingly as it looks.
